About the job

About the role

Databricks is the Data and AI company, building the world's best data and AI infrastructure platform. AI Runtime (AIR) is our managed platform for large-scale GPU training and fine-tuning, providing on-demand access to fleets of accelerators and a serverless experience for multi-node jobs. As a Senior Software Engineer for AI Runtime, you will build and scale the systems that make large-scale training fast, reliable, and effortless.

What you'll do

  • Drive the architecture and evolution of AIR's managed GPU training platform, delivering scalable, high-throughput, and resilient training across fleets spanning thousands of accelerators.
  • Solve the hardest problems in large-scale training, including multi-node orchestration, distributed parallelism strategies, GPU scheduling, high-throughput data loading, and checkpoint/restore for long-running jobs.
  • Push GPU efficiency and training performance, raising utilization and lowering cost per training run.
  • Build resilience and observability foundations to keep multi-node jobs healthy.
  • Partner with product, research, and platform teams to shape APIs, CLI, and developer experience.
  • Lead end-to-end engineering efforts from design through production rollout.
  • Mentor other engineers and contribute to Databricks' technical direction in AI training infrastructure.

What we look for

  • 5+ years of experience building and operating large-scale distributed systems, with experience in GPU training infrastructure, high-performance computing, or ML systems.
  • Experience with distributed training frameworks (such as PyTorch, FSDP, DeepSpeed, or Megatron) and parallelism strategies.
  • Strong understanding of training resilience patterns, including checkpointing, failure detection, and automatic recovery.
  • Solid grasp of GPU performance fundamentals, including accelerator architecture, high-speed interconnects (NVLink, InfiniBand/RoCE), and collective communication.
  • Experience building and operating managed, multi-tenant platform products in the cloud with clear SLAs/SLOs.
  • Strong foundation in algorithms, data structures, and system design.
  • BS in Computer Science or related field (MS or PhD preferred).
